K BaradK Barad
Not extravagant, just everything done rather well. We wanted a place to get a taste of the local food in the best way we could and got exactly that. We walked past this subtle place 4 times without knowing it was there, but we are glad we did. Each dish was well balanced, with good quality, each its own unique flavour, not over salted, and just the right size to enjoy as part of a full Italian meal. Note that while the antipasti and primo were on the smaller side (although not such a small price), the primo was a surprisingly large portion for the price and so while this isn't a cheap restaurant, overall you will not regret paying for a good meal and will leave very well sated We paid 130 euro for 2 people, including dessert, and one of us had wine and digestif (a very nice local Amero which finishes things off nicely) Also, special mention to the chef's background music: I have never heard such a mix of classic rock anthems outside of my own personal car playlist (actually spookily close to my list?). Linkin Park, Led Zeppelin, Chilli Peppers, Iron Maiden, Cranberries, Guns n Roses... Quiet enough to not stop conversation but clear enough that I did perhaps sing along to some quietly. Probably not quite authentic Sicilian, but good is good!
Jacqueline ParkJacqueline Park
We happened upon this truly lovely restaurant via the Michelin guide as we are staying nearby - was exactly the kind of meal that makes a happy holiday memory. Unassuming and convivial the moment you step inside - the food was excellent. From the delicious house breads and the tomato/garlic/almond relish that accompanies them to the very last morsel of desert. We had the special of raw langoustines, which were served with a subtle candied peel and fresh herb sauce, a delicious caponata and the artisanal mortadella. The pastas were top notch - our kid devoured the mussel clam and prawn, while the local speciality of handmade busiate with fresh anchovy, wild fennel and raisins, and the white ragu tagliatelle were devoured by us. The beef tagliata with chard was perfectly cooked and so flavoursome, and the finish with the warm and very light chocolate and almond cake with vanilla cream, and the daily special of lemon jelly with strawberries was perfect. Easily the best meal we had all week across Sicily. It's a tiny restaurant with really kind staff - just 3 including the chef - and who speak very good English! Highly recommend.
Holly Brians RagusaHolly Brians Ragusa
True taste of Sicilia where Chef Mario allows the products of the land and sea to shine on their own with a brilliant concept of intentionally minimal disturbance to natural textures and flavors. Chef proudly greets and explains in the intimacy of hos beautiful space along with his staff taking great care and providing perfect attention. The meal is extremely memorable. Octopus, squid, prawn and mackerel, black pig, pasta and delicious focaccia. Lovely wine pairing and a taste explosion of lemon sorbetto with marinated strawberries for dessert. You wont regret this experience! Salute’
